Concerning Reality toward Fantasy : Exploring Outlander's Historical Context

Although Outlander captivates viewers with its sweeping narrative, it’s important to appreciate that it stems from a complex historical setting. The story combines aspects of 18th-century British history – notably the Jacobite rebellions of 1745 – with imagined characters and events . Nevertheless , Diana Gabaldon, the writer , has demonstrated a remarkable effort in detail when it comes to attire, social behaviors , and regular life in the period . Therefore , experiencing the tale is improved by a little knowledge of the actual history that informs it.
